Does Adidas Shoes Run Small Across All Models?

Adidas shoes do not universally run small; it depends on the line. Popular running models like the Ultraboost often run about half a size small due to their snug, performance-oriented fit. Wearers frequently recommend going up half a size for comfort during long runs.

In contrast, lifestyle sneakers such as Stan Smith or Superstar typically run true to size. Basketball shoes like Harden or Dame series may feel narrower in the midfoot, prompting some to opt for a wider fit. Soccer cleats, with their specialized lasts, can run small in length to ensure lockdown, so checking model-specific reviews is essential.

To illustrate, if your true shoe size is 10 US, an Ultraboost might best fit as a 10.5, while a Gazelle could align perfectly at 10.

How Does Adidas Apparel Sizing Compare to Other Brands?

The query “does Adidas run small” extends to clothing, where t-shirts, hoodies, and pants often run true to size but with an athletic cut. This means a medium t-shirt fits a 38-40 inch chest snugly, emphasizing a tapered silhouette rather than a boxy one.

Track pants and shorts may run slightly small in the waist due to elastic drawstrings, but lengths are generally accurate. Women’s apparel follows similar patterns, with leggings providing stretch that accommodates various body types. Compared to looser brands, Adidas gear might feel more fitted, leading to the “runs small” perception.

Seasonal collections, like winter jackets, prioritize layering and may offer more room, reducing the need to size up.

Why Do Some Adidas Products Feel Smaller Than Expected?

Several elements contribute to why shoppers ponder “does Adidas run small.” Fabric composition is key: neoprene or Primeknit materials offer less give than mesh or cotton blends. Shrinkage after washing can also play a part, especially in cotton-heavy items—always follow care labels to minimize this.

Fit philosophy matters too. Adidas designs for athletes, favoring compression for support, which can feel restrictive initially but breaks in over time. Regional differences exist; US sizes might align differently with EU standards printed on tags.

Personal factors like foot width (narrow vs. wide), sock thickness, or body shape influence perception. A high-volume foot in a low-volume shoe will always feel tight.

What Size Chart Should You Use for Adidas Products?

Adidas provides detailed size charts on product pages, listing measurements in centimeters for precision. For shoes, measure foot length from heel to longest toe, adding 0.5-1 cm for comfort. Compare against the brand’s chart rather than assuming standard sizing.

For apparel, chest, waist, and hip measurements guide selections. Men’s medium often suits 40-42 inch chests; women’s small fits 34-36 inch busts. Examples: A 28-inch waist typically takes men’s size 30 pants.

Pro tip: Print the chart and measure a well-fitting item from your closet for comparison. This method outperforms guessing, especially when wondering “does Adidas run small.”

Are There Common Misconceptions About Adidas Sizing?

One myth is that all Adidas runs small—reality shows model variation is key. Another is ignoring break-in periods; leather sneakers like Campus mold to your foot after a few wears.

People sometimes overlook half-sizes availability in shoes, sticking to whole sizes and ending up uncomfortable. Wide-fit options exist for certain models, countering narrow toebox complaints.

Finally, conflating “small” with “short” length versus overall volume leads to errors. Height is consistent, but depth varies.

How Can You Ensure the Right Adidas Fit?

Practical steps include trying on in-store when possible, focusing on toe room (thumb’s width from end) and heel security. Online, use virtual try-on tools or customer photos for visual cues.

Read recent reviews mentioning “true to size” or “size up,” as updates to models occur. Consider insoles or thicker socks for adjustability. For apparel, prioritize stretch indicators like elastane percentages.

Exchange policies allow experimentation, but starting with measurements minimizes risks.
